Potable Water Tanks: Guide to Storing Drinking Water Safely

Posted by admin in Potable Water TanksOct 11th, 2016 | No Comments
Many diseases are connected to the lack of clean drinking water. It is a matter of public and personal health to make sure our water is safe to consume. Water fit for ingestion is referred to as “potable.” In order to store potable water, you must take many precautions. Here are the requirements for water to be considered potable: Low bacteria levels and the virtual absence of pathogens. The water must be purified of microorganisms that can cause infection or disease Low levels of disinfectants, such as chlorine, that help monitor the dangerous levels of microorganisms Appropriate levels of...

What are Field Erected Steel Tanks?

Posted by admin in UncategorizedAug 12th, 2016 | No Comments
What are Field Erected Steel Tanks? We are glad that you asked. They are specialized steel above ground storage tanks that are essential to life in many are as of the world. There are no standardized Field Erected Steel Tanks. They are not Shop-Built tanks. They are named for the way they are built. They are far too large to be built or put together inside a shop and then transported to the site unlike shop fabricated tanks that range in sizes of 1,000 to 30,000 gallons. Field erected tanks can start out at 550 gallons and range all the way up to several million gallons. Due to the large nature...
